Interactive data exploration for neuroscience in an intuitive 3D environment.

Urchin (Universal Renderer, Creating Helpful Images for Neuroscience) is a free and open source tool for neuroscientists that supports interactive exploration of large-scale electrophysiology and imaging datasets. Urchin is only the renderer, to control Urchin and display brain regions you need to use the Python API which can be found on our website.

Urchin currently supports the Allen CCF mouse atlas and the Waxholm rat atlas.
